Justin McLeod, known for founding the dating app Hinge, has unveiled his latest project, Overtone. This innovative dating service shifts the focus from traditional swipe-based profiles to engaging voice conversations.

Overtone aims to create a more personal and meaningful connection between users by facilitating voice interactions. This approach is designed to enhance the dating experience and foster deeper connections.

The startup has successfully secured $18 million in seed funding, with notable investments from Match Group and FirstMark Capital, indicating strong confidence in the platform's potential.
